With iOS 15, Apple has added the ability to FaceTime Android and PC users. We are going to have a look at how to FaceTime on Android and PC without using an app.

But there is a catch: Android and PC owners can participate in FaceTime calls, but not initiate them. They need to first be invited by someone with an Apple device and then join using a special link.
